98.8 F To Celsius
The conversion of temperature from Fahrenheit to Celsius is a common requirement in various fields, including science, medicine, and everyday applications. To convert 98.8 degrees Fahrenheit to Celsius, we use the formula: Celsius = (Fahrenheit - 32) * 5/9. Applying this formula, we get Celsius = (98.8 - 32) * 5/9.
Temperature Conversion Formula
The formula to convert Fahrenheit to Celsius is derived from the definition of the Celsius scale, where 0 degrees Celsius is the freezing point of water and 100 degrees Celsius is the boiling point. The Fahrenheit scale, on the other hand, sets the freezing point of water at 32 degrees and the boiling point at 212 degrees. The conversion formula is a direct result of aligning these two scales. For 98.8 degrees Fahrenheit, the calculation is as follows: (98.8 - 32) = 66.8, then 66.8 * 5⁄9 = 37.1 degrees Celsius.
Practical Applications
The conversion of 98.8 degrees Fahrenheit to Celsius is particularly relevant in medical contexts, as 98.8 degrees Fahrenheit is close to the normal human body temperature, which is approximately 98.6 degrees Fahrenheit or 37 degrees Celsius. Understanding this conversion is essential for healthcare professionals who need to interpret body temperature readings in both scales, especially when dealing with international guidelines or research that may use the Celsius scale.

What is the normal human body temperature in Celsius?
+The normal human body temperature is approximately 37 degrees Celsius, with minor variations throughout the day and among individuals. A temperature of 37.1 degrees Celsius, as converted from 98.8 degrees Fahrenheit, is slightly elevated but still within a range that could be considered normal for some individuals.
